Summary of Polish Driving License Renewal
A driver's license in Poland is normally valid for 15 years. Nevertheless, depending upon your age and the kind of license you hold, the renewal process might vary. Tracking when your license requires to be renewed is important, as driving with an expired license can result in hefty fines and other legal repercussions.

Examine the Expiry Date
It is important to keep a check on your license's expiration date. A renewal should ideally be initiated at least a month before expiration.
Gather Necessary Documents
The documents required for license renewal in Poland include:Current driver's licenseA valid recognition document (like an ID card or passport)A current biometric photoMedical exam certificate (where applicable)Application kind for a driver's license renewal
Send Your Application
Applications for renewal can be submitted at designated local government offices (Urząd Miasta or Urząd Gminy) or online through the ePUAP system.
Pay the Fees
Depending upon the type of driver's license and any associated medical checks, fees might vary. Make sure to obtain and keep the invoice.
Processing Time
After sending your application, expect a processing time of approximately 30 days. However, expedited services might be available for additional fees.
Get Your New License

FAQs About Polish License Renewal
Q1: How long before my license ends should I renew it?

A1: It is advised to start the renewal process at least one month before the expiration date of your license.

Q2: What occurs if I drive with an ended license?

A2: Driving with an expired license can result in fines, a ban on driving, and potential criminal charges.

Q4: Can I restore my license online?

A4: Yes, you can look for the renewal online through the ePUAP website, although you might still need to provide physical documents at the workplace.

Q5: How long does it take to receive my brand-new license?

A5: Generally, it takes up to 30 days to process and receive your brand-new driver's license after sending your renewal application.
